Produktbeschreibung
Plant Biotechnology covers topics such as tissue culture, micro/macronutrients, solidifying agents/supporting systems, growth regulators, plant genetic engineering for productivity and performance, resistance to herbicides and abiotic stresses, molecular marker aided breeding, molecular markers and types of markers. Different aspects in plant biotechnology, commercial status and public acceptance, biosafety guidelines, gene flow and IPR have been also thoroughly examined. Autorenporträt
S Umesha is Associate Professor at the Department of Biotechnology in University of Mysore. He did his doctorate in Applied Botany from University of Mysore and postdoctorate from Virginia Tech University, USA. His fields of specialization include plant biotechnology, molecular diagnostics of plant/animal pathogens, and host-pathogen interactions.
